A well-chosen mantel anchors the whole look of a room, and the right one depends on your wall, your style, and how you'll use the shelf. Steady Flame helps homeowners pick between a chunky floating beam, a traditional shelf-and-leg mantel, or a hand-hewn salvaged piece, then handles the part most people underestimate: fastening it securely and perfectly level to whatever is behind the finish. Older mountain homes rarely have plumb walls or predictable framing.

How We Approach It

We probe the wall to find studs, blocking, brick, or stone, then choose anchors matched to that substrate, lag bolts into framing, masonry sleeves into block, or epoxy anchors into natural stone. The mantel is shimmed and scribed so it reads level even when the wall isn't, and fasteners disappear behind the piece. We can hang new millwork, re-mount a salvaged barn beam, or reset a mantel that's pulled loose over the years. It's finish carpentry done to hold real weight, not just look good on day one.

Heating Challenges in Asheville

Asheville's mix of historic homes in Montford and North Asheville — many built with original masonry fireplaces and chimneys — creates unique hearth restoration challenges. These older fireboxes often need new liners, gas conversions, or high-efficiency inserts to burn safely and heat evenly. Meanwhile, newer South Asheville construction is ideal for clean-face gas fireplaces and modern wood-burning designs that become the centerpiece of the room.

Seasonal Tip for Asheville Homeowners

Asheville's elevation means nighttime temperatures can drop into the 20s even in early spring. We recommend a professional fireplace and chimney inspection through April, and scheduling any gas log or insert installation by mid-fall so your hearth is ready before the first cold snap.
